Below are the public holidays observed in Israel as non working days:
April 2 - April 8 : Passover (Pesach)
April 22: Independence Day (Yom Ha'atzmaut)
May 22: Shavuot (Pentecost, first day)
July 22: Tisha B’Av (Ninth of Av)
Sat-Sun, Sep 12-13: Rosh Hashanah (Jewish New Year – Day 1 & Day 2)
Sep 21: Yom Kippur (Day of Atonement)
Sep 26: Sukkot
Oct 3: Simchat Torah
Dec 4 - Dec 12: Hanukkah, a religious observance holiday, work requirements remain unchanged.
